概括
细胞疗法通过帮助血管再生,对关键四肢缺血症 (CLI) 有希望,但不一致的结果和制造障碍限制了广泛使用. 未来的成功取决于标准化试验和监管协调.

背景情况:
- 周围动脉疾病 (PAD) 在全球影响超过2.3亿人,其严重阶段是关键四肢缺血 (CLI).
- 许多CLI患者无法接受传统治疗,需要新的治疗策略.
- 基于细胞的疗法提供了一种再生方法,以改善输液和预防肢体损失.
研究的目的:
- 审查用于CLI和糖尿病足的血管再生的细胞疗法的临床翻译.
- 为了比较各种细胞来源的疗效,安全性和成熟度.
- 确定临床采用的障碍和潜在解决方案.
主要方法:
- 细胞疗法的临床翻译的叙述性审查.
- 自体骨髓/脂肪衍生中细胞,带细胞,胎儿前代细胞和基于iPSC的平台的比较.
- 对目前关于疗效,安全性和作用机制的临床证据的分析.
主要成果:
- 细胞疗法表现出异质的疗效和有利的安全性,但功能结果不一致.
- 副信号传递,免疫调节和血管原因子分泌是关键的治疗机制.
- 障碍包括非标准化制造,缺乏功效测试,监管分散和高成本.
结论:
- 成功的临床翻译需要协调的法规,严格的试验,生物标志物和可持续的补偿.
- 新兴的创新,如生物材料和外体,需要验证.
- 细胞疗法目前仍然是高度精选的人群的实验.

Peripheral artery disease (PAD) predominantly results from atherosclerosis, which involves the accumulation of fatty deposits, or plaques, within the walls of arteries. This causes them to narrow and harden, significantly reducing blood flow. PAD predominantly affects the legs, particularly the arteries supplying the thighs and calves. Clinical manifestationsPeripheral Arterial Disease (PAD) manifests through a range of symptoms, from the characteristic intermittent claudication to atypical presentations and severe complications in advanced stages. Intermittent claudication, a hallmark symptom of PAD, presents as exercise-induced muscle pain that typically resolves within minutes of rest. The ability of induced pluripotent stem cells or iPSCs to differentiate into most body cell types has stimulated repair and regenerative medicine research over the past few decades. iPSC-derived blood cells, hepatocytes, beta islet cells, cardiomyocytes, neurons, and other cell types can repair injuries or regenerate damaged tissue in diseases such as diabetes and neurodegenerative disorders.
